Mobile BASICプログラミング言語
Android 用Mobile BASIC使用すると、個人用 BASIC プログラムをモバイル デバイス上で直接作成できます。
特徴
- BASIC の構造化された方言なので、行番号は必要ありません。
- サブルーチンと関数
- 配列 (単一次元および多次元)。
- 10 種類のデータ型: BOOLEAN、BYTE、SHORT、INTEGER、LONG、FLOAT、DOUBLE、COMPLEX、STRING、VARIANT。
- ラジアンと度でのコサイン、サイン、タンジェント、コセカント、セカント、コタンジェントの三角関数。
- コサイン、サイン、タンジェント、コセカント、セカント、コタンジェントの双曲線三角関数。
- 対数関数: - LOG、LOG10、EXP、EXP10。
- RAD2DEG、DEG2RAD、RAD2GRAD、GRAD2RAD を含むその他の数学関数。
- ファイル I/O 関数: - OPEN、CLOSE、PUT、GET。
- 以下を含む時刻および日付関数: - NOW、TODAY、TIME、DATE、DATETIME、YEAR、MONTH、DAY、HOUR、MINUTE、SECOND、MILLISECOND。
- 以下を含む文字列操作関数: - ASC、CHR$、LEFT$、LEN、LOWER$、MID$、RIGHT$、STR$、TRIM$、UPPER$、VAL。
- 型チェック機能。
- 型変換関数。
- 自動型変換。
- 自動コードフォーマット。
- 算術演算子: - 加算 (+)、減算 (-)、乗算 (*)、除算 (/)、べき乗 (**)、係数 (%)、および単項マイナス (-)。
- ビットごとの算術演算子: - ビットごとの AND (&)、ビットごとの OR (|)、ビットごとの排他的 OR (^)、ビット補数 (~)、左シフト (<<)、右シフト (>>)、および符号なし右シフト (>>>)
- 以下を含む関係演算子: - 等しい (=)、等しくない (<>)、未満 (<)、以下 (<=)、より大きい (>)、以上 (>=)。
- 論理演算子: - AND、OR、NOT。
- 数式の括弧は無制限です。
- DATA および READ ステートメントと復元ポイント (label: および RESTORE label を使用)。
- TRY、CATCH、および THROW キーワードを使用したエラー処理。
- ライブラリファイルを含めることを可能にする #include 機能。
- 統合されたヘルプ システム
- サンプルプログラム。
- グラフィック機能: SETCOLOR、SETFONT、PLOT、DRAWLINE、DRAWARC、DRAWCIRCLE、DRAWOVAL、DRAWPIE、DRAWRECT、DRAWROUNDRECT、DRAWSTRING、FILLARC、FILLCIRCLE、FILOVAL、FILLPIE、FILLRECT、FILLROUNDRECT、保存、復元、翻訳、回転。
- タッチスクリーン機能
- 位置情報サービスのサポート
- 加速度センサーのサポート
- 周囲温度センサーのサポート
- 重力センサーのサポート
- ジャイロスコープセンサーのサポート
- 光センサーのサポート
- リニア加速度センサーのサポート
- 磁場センサーのサポート
- 圧力センサーのサポート
- 近接センサーのサポート
- 相対湿度センサーのサポート
- 回転ベクトルセンサーのサポート
- 温度センサーのサポート
********************
このアプリに関して問題がある場合、バグを見つけた場合、またはご提案がある場合は、このページにあるリンクを使用して直接メールでお問い合わせください。 Google Play で星 1 つの評価を残すことは問題の解決にはほとんど役に立たず、発生した問題について説明するメールを送信するほど効果的ではありません。
********************
続きを読む